X Factor Winners' Tuesday Update Sales (2008-14)
187,000 James Arthur - Impossible (2012) 150,000 Alexandra Burke - Hallelujah (2008) 112,000 Matt Cardle - When We Collide (2010) 77,000 Joe McElderry - The Climb (2009) 75,000 Ben Haenow - Something I Need (2014) 69,000 Little Mix - Cannonball (2011) 45,000 Sam Bailey - Skyscraper (2013) I tried finding data for 2004-7 but there was apparently an issue with data for Leon Jackson so he was missing from 2007's Xmas Week Tuesday Update and the rest had really contrasting figures: Leona either sold 88k or 101k on the Tuesday Update and Shayne either sold 46k or 313k! Hopefully Gezza can help out there as he'll have a much better idea than me! |

X Factor Winners' Tuesday Update Sales (2008-14) 187,000 James Arthur - Impossible (2012) 150,000 Alexandra Burke - Hallelujah (2008) 112,000 Matt Cardle - When We Collide (2010) 77,000 Joe McElderry - The Climb (2009) 75,000 Ben Haenow - Something I Need (2014) 69,000 Little Mix - Cannonball (2011) 45,000 Sam Bailey - Skyscraper (2013) I tried finding data for 2004-7 but there was apparently an issue with data for Leon Jackson so he was missing from 2007's Xmas Week Tuesday Update and the rest had really contrasting figures: Leona either sold 88k or 101k on the Tuesday Update and Shayne either sold 46k or 313k! Hopefully Gezza can help out there as he'll have a much better idea than me! Happy to! As downloads were much smaller in 2005 I'd be inclined to give Shayne Ward the 313k as that was the first day of the CD release. Leona was indeed 101k for the first day on downloads alone in a stronger download market. Leon Jackson sold a mere 36,000 on his first day making him the slowest starter on the list, Steve Brookstein did 37,000 on his first day which was CD only. |
